Présentation
The goal of this course is to develop the analytical skills for making corporate investment with regards to financial decisions and risk analysis. This course will examine various theories and employ the concept of present value, the opportunity cost of capital, discounted cash flow analysis, capital budgeting, corporate capital structure and financing decisions, and issues of corporate governance and control.
